Lidl’s Silvercrest Slushy Maker: Budget Ninja Dupe Bliss

Summer’s here and garden parties demand icy treats – enter Lidl’s Silvercrest Slushy Maker. Launched in the “Middle of Lidl” aisle at just £19.99 (or £24.99 non‑Lidl‑Plus), it’s positioned as a wallet‑friendly alternative to the £350 Ninja SLUSHi Frozen Drink Maker.

With a 1.1 L jug, two‑speed ice crushing (coarse or fine), and a simple 30 W motor, it handles crushed ice, slushies, cocktails and smoothies with ease. Shoppers are already snapping them up across the UK and Ireland.


✅ Key Features at a Glance

  • Dual‑mode ice crushing – switch between coarse and fine textures with a twist of the dial.
  • 30 W stainless‑steel blade – hard‑wearing and effective on ice cubes.
  • Large, easy‑pour jug – 1.1 litre capacity with pour spout and handle.
  • Quick clean‑up – most parts are detachable and dishwasher safe.
  • Compact design – stylish red body, fits neatly on kitchen surfaces or party tables.

💡 Tips & Tricks to Make the Most of It

  1. Pre‑chill your jug – pop it in the freezer for 30 min before use to prevent melting too fast.
  2. Crush first, blend after – process ice in pulses, then add liquids for best consistency.
  3. Drink immediately – slushies can liquefy quickly, so serve freshly made.
  4. Safety note – slush drinks aren’t ideal for children under 7 due to glycerol content
